为什么传输大文件要拆分数据管道?

为什么传输大文件要拆分数据管道?

在现代数据传输中,传输大文件时拆分数据管道是一个常见且必要的做法。这个方法不仅提高了传输效率,还降低了传输失败的风险,并且增强了数据的安全性。在这篇文章中,我们将探讨为什么传输大文件要拆分数据管道,以及这种方法带来的诸多好处。从传输效率、数据完整性、安全性到实际应用实例,我们会详细分解每一个方面,帮助你全面了解这一技术的重要性。

一、提高传输效率

1. 数据分片并行传输

当我们谈到传输大文件时,最直接的挑战就是时间成本。如果将整个文件通过单一管道传输,传输时间往往较长,还容易受到网络波动的影响。数据分片并行传输是一种有效的解决方案。

数据分片的基本思路是将一个大文件拆分成多个小块,每个小块独立传输。这样做的好处包括:

  • 减少单个数据块的传输时间
  • 利用多条传输通道提高整体速度
  • 降低网络波动对整体传输的影响

比如,假设我们需要传输一个10GB的文件。如果通过单一管道传输,可能需要2小时才能完成。然而,如果我们将文件分成10个1GB的小块,并通过10条独立的管道并行传输,则可能只需要20分钟。

2. 网络资源优化利用

现代网络环境中,带宽和资源是有限的。通过拆分数据管道,可以更有效地利用网络资源。例如,不同的网络节点在不同时间段的负载不同,通过拆分数据传输,可以避免某些节点过载。

这样做的直接好处是减少传输瓶颈,提高网络的整体利用率。具体来说:

  • 避免单一节点过载导致传输缓慢
  • 动态调整传输路径,提高数据流动性
  • 合理分配带宽资源,确保传输稳定性

二、增强数据完整性与可靠性

1. 数据校验与重传机制

数据完整性是任何数据传输系统的核心要求。通过拆分数据管道,可以更好地实现数据校验与重传机制

在传输过程中,任何一个数据块出现错误,都可以单独进行重传,而不是重新传输整个文件。这种做法不仅节省时间,还能确保数据的准确性。

例如,当一个100MB的数据块由于网络原因传输失败时,只需要重传这100MB的数据,而不是重新传输整个10GB的文件。

具体来说,数据校验与重传机制包括:

  • 每个数据块附带校验码,确保传输过程中数据未被篡改
  • 传输完成后进行数据完整性检查,发现问题立即重传
  • 通过拆分数据块,提高重传效率,减少传输时间

2. 降低单点故障风险

在传统的单一管道传输中,任何一点的故障都可能导致整个传输任务失败。通过多管道拆分传输,可以有效降低单点故障的风险

如果某一条管道出现问题,其他管道仍然可以继续传输,确保整体任务不受影响。这样不仅提高了系统的可靠性,还增强了数据传输的稳定性。

具体措施包括:

  • 多管道传输,确保任何一条管道故障不会影响整体任务
  • 通过动态路由调整,绕过故障节点,继续传输
  • 实时监控传输状态,及时发现并解决问题

三、提高数据传输安全性

1. 数据加密与分片保护

数据安全性是现代数据传输系统的重中之重。通过拆分数据管道,可以更好地实现数据加密与分片保护

具体做法是将数据加密后再进行分片,每个数据块独立加密传输。这样即使某个数据块被截获,攻击者也无法拼凑出完整的信息。

例如,一个10GB的文件可以被分成100个100MB的数据块,每个数据块使用不同的加密算法进行加密。即使攻击者截获了其中几个数据块,也无法解密并获取有用的信息。

具体措施包括:

  • 每个数据块独立加密,确保数据传输的安全性
  • 分片传输,避免单点泄露导致的数据泄密
  • 动态加密算法,增加数据破解难度

2. 多路径传输与数据混淆

多路径传输与数据混淆技术可以进一步增强数据传输的安全性。通过拆分数据管道,可以将数据分散到不同的传输路径上,减少被截获的风险

这种方法的基本原理是将数据分片后,通过不同的传输路径进行传输。即使某一条路径被攻击者截获,攻击者也难以获取完整的数据。

例如,一个10GB的文件可以被分成100个100MB的数据块,通过10条不同的传输路径进行传输。即使攻击者截获了一条路径上的数据,也无法拼凑出完整的信息。

具体措施包括:

  • 多路径传输,分散数据传输风险
  • 数据混淆技术,增加数据拦截难度
  • 实时监控传输路径,及时发现并应对攻击

四、实际应用与案例分析

1. 企业数据传输中的应用

企业在进行大文件传输时,经常需要处理大量的敏感数据。通过拆分数据管道,可以提高数据传输的效率与安全性

例如,某企业需要将一个大型数据库备份传输到异地数据中心。如果通过单一管道传输,不仅速度慢,还容易受到网络攻击的影响。通过拆分数据管道,企业可以将数据分片后,通过多条传输路径进行传输,确保数据安全。

具体案例包括:

  • 某金融企业通过拆分数据管道,成功将大量交易数据安全传输到异地备份中心
  • 某医疗机构通过多路径传输技术,确保患者数据在传输过程中的安全性
  • 某互联网公司通过数据分片传输,提高了大规模数据迁移的效率与稳定性

2. ETL数据集成中的应用

在ETL(Extract, Transform, Load)数据集成过程中,需要处理大量的数据传输任务。通过拆分数据管道,可以提高ETL过程中的数据传输效率与可靠性

例如,在ETL过程中,需要将多个数据源的数据提取、转换后加载到目标数据库。如果通过单一管道传输,整个过程可能非常缓慢,且容易出现数据传输失败的问题。通过拆分数据管道,ETL工具可以将数据分片后并行传输,提高整体效率。

推荐使用FineDataLink作为企业ETL数据集成工具。FineDataLink是一站式数据集成平台,低代码/高时效融合多种异构数据,帮助企业解决数据孤岛问题,提升企业数据价值。FineDataLink在线免费试用

总结

在本文中,我们详细探讨了为什么传输大文件要拆分数据管道。通过数据分片并行传输、网络资源优化利用、数据校验与重传机制、降低单点故障风险、数据加密与分片保护、多路径传输与数据混淆等多方面的深入分析,我们可以看到这一方法在提高传输效率、增强数据完整性与可靠性、提高数据传输安全性方面的重要作用。

最后,推荐使用FineDataLink作为企业ETL数据集成工具,以进一步提升数据传输效率与安全性。FineDataLink在线免费试用

本文相关FAQs

为什么传输大文件要拆分数据管道?

传输大文件时,拆分数据管道是为了提高传输效率、减小网络负担和提升传输稳定性。大文件通常体积庞大,若一次性传输,容易导致网络拥堵、传输失败或速度缓慢。通过拆分数据管道,将大文件分割成多个小块,分批传输,可以更好地管理和优化传输过程。

  • 提升传输速度:大文件分割成小块后,可以并行传输,充分利用带宽资源,从而提升整体传输速度。
  • 增强传输稳定性:分块传输减少了单次传输的数据量,降低了传输失败的风险,即使某一块数据传输失败,也只需重传该部分,而不需要重新传输整个文件。
  • 减轻网络负担:小块数据传输对网络的压力更小,不会占用过多资源,确保其他网络任务的正常进行。

如何有效拆分大文件进行传输?

拆分大文件的常用方法包括文件分块、多线程传输和数据压缩等。以下是一些有效的拆分方法:

  • 文件分块:将大文件按固定大小分成多个小块,每块独立传输,传输完成后再进行重组。
  • 多线程传输:通过多线程技术,多个线程同时传输不同的数据块,实现并行传输,加快传输速度。
  • 数据压缩:在传输前对大文件进行压缩,减小文件体积,传输完毕后解压缩,节省传输时间和带宽。

推荐使用帆软的ETL数据集成工具FineDataLink,该工具支持高效的数据分块和多线程传输,确保大文件传输过程的高效稳定。FineDataLink在线免费试用

拆分数据管道传输的挑战和应对策略有哪些?

虽然拆分数据管道传输有很多优点,但也面临一些挑战。主要挑战包括数据一致性、重组复杂性和传输完整性。

  • 数据一致性:确保所有分块数据的传输顺序和内容一致,避免数据丢失和错误。可以使用校验和机制验证每块数据的一致性。
  • 重组复杂性:大文件的重组需要确保每块数据的有序和完整。可以在每块数据中加入序号信息,传输完成后按序号进行重组。
  • 传输完整性:确保每块数据都能完整地传输到目标位置。可以采用确认机制,每块数据传输后需目标位置确认收到,未确认的部分需重新传输。

哪些行业和应用场景需要拆分数据管道传输大文件?

拆分数据管道传输大文件在很多行业和应用场景中都有重要作用,特别是在数据量大、传输频繁的场景。例如:

  • 金融行业:传输高频交易数据、历史交易记录等大文件,确保数据传输的高效和稳定。
  • 医疗行业:传输大规模医学影像、基因组数据等,要求数据传输的准确性和完整性。
  • 媒体行业:传输高清视频、音频文件等大数据,要求传输速度快、数据无损。
  • 科研领域:传输实验数据、观测数据等大文件,确保数据传输的可靠性和及时性。

如何选择合适的工具来拆分和传输大文件?

选择合适的工具来拆分和传输大文件需要综合考虑工具的功能、易用性和性能。以下是一些选择标准:

  • 功能全面:支持文件分块、多线程传输和数据压缩等功能,兼具数据校验、重组等附加功能。
  • 易用性:操作简单,界面友好,便于配置和管理,适合不同技术水平的用户使用。
  • 性能稳定:确保大文件传输的高效和稳定,能够处理大规模数据传输任务。
  • 安全性:提供数据加密、权限控制等安全措施,保障数据传输过程的安全。

帆软的ETL数据集成工具FineDataLink是一款值得推荐的工具,具备高效的数据分块和多线程传输能力,确保大文件传输的高效稳定。FineDataLink在线免费试用

本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

Shiloh
上一篇 2025 年 3 月 20 日
下一篇 2025 年 3 月 20 日

传统式报表开发 VS 自助式数据分析

一站式数据分析平台,大大提升分析效率

数据准备
数据编辑
数据可视化
分享协作
可连接多种数据源,一键接入数据库表或导入Excel
可视化编辑数据,过滤合并计算,完全不需要SQL
内置50+图表和联动钻取特效,可视化呈现数据故事
可多人协同编辑仪表板,复用他人报表,一键分享发布
BI分析看板Demo>

每个人都能上手数据分析,提升业务

通过大数据分析工具FineBI,每个人都能充分了解并利用他们的数据,辅助决策、提升业务。

销售人员
财务人员
人事专员
运营人员
库存管理人员
经营管理人员

销售人员

销售部门人员可通过IT人员制作的业务包轻松完成销售主题的探索分析,轻松掌握企业销售目标、销售活动等数据。在管理和实现企业销售目标的过程中做到数据在手,心中不慌。

FineBI助力高效分析
易用的自助式BI轻松实现业务分析
随时根据异常情况进行战略调整
免费试用FineBI

财务人员

财务分析往往是企业运营中重要的一环,当财务人员通过固定报表发现净利润下降,可立刻拉出各个业务、机构、产品等结构进行分析。实现智能化的财务运营。

FineBI助力高效分析
丰富的函数应用,支撑各类财务数据分析场景
打通不同条线数据源,实现数据共享
免费试用FineBI

人事专员

人事专员通过对人力资源数据进行分析,有助于企业定时开展人才盘点,系统化对组织结构和人才管理进行建设,为人员的选、聘、育、留提供充足的决策依据。

FineBI助力高效分析
告别重复的人事数据分析过程,提高效率
数据权限的灵活分配确保了人事数据隐私
免费试用FineBI

运营人员

运营人员可以通过可视化化大屏的形式直观展示公司业务的关键指标,有助于从全局层面加深对业务的理解与思考,做到让数据驱动运营。

FineBI助力高效分析
高效灵活的分析路径减轻了业务人员的负担
协作共享功能避免了内部业务信息不对称
免费试用FineBI

库存管理人员

库存管理是影响企业盈利能力的重要因素之一,管理不当可能导致大量的库存积压。因此,库存管理人员需要对库存体系做到全盘熟稔于心。

FineBI助力高效分析
为决策提供数据支持,还原库存体系原貌
对重点指标设置预警,及时发现并解决问题
免费试用FineBI

经营管理人员

经营管理人员通过搭建数据分析驾驶舱,打通生产、销售、售后等业务域之间数据壁垒,有利于实现对企业的整体把控与决策分析,以及有助于制定企业后续的战略规划。

FineBI助力高效分析
融合多种数据源,快速构建数据中心
高级计算能力让经营者也能轻松驾驭BI
免费试用FineBI

帆软大数据分析平台的优势

01

一站式大数据平台

从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现。所有操作都可在一个平台完成,每个企业都可拥有自己的数据分析平台。

02

高性能数据引擎

90%的千万级数据量内多表合并秒级响应,可支持10000+用户在线查看,低于1%的更新阻塞率,多节点智能调度,全力支持企业级数据分析。

03

全方位数据安全保护

编辑查看导出敏感数据可根据数据权限设置脱敏,支持cookie增强、文件上传校验等安全防护,以及平台内可配置全局水印、SQL防注防止恶意参数输入。

04

IT与业务的最佳配合

FineBI能让业务不同程度上掌握分析能力,入门级可快速获取数据和完成图表可视化;中级可完成数据处理与多维分析;高级可完成高阶计算与复杂分析,IT大大降低工作量。

使用自助式BI工具,解决企业应用数据难题

数据分析平台,bi数据可视化工具

数据分析,一站解决

数据准备
数据编辑
数据可视化
分享协作

可连接多种数据源,一键接入数据库表或导入Excel

数据分析平台,bi数据可视化工具

可视化编辑数据,过滤合并计算,完全不需要SQL

数据分析平台,bi数据可视化工具

图表和联动钻取特效,可视化呈现数据故事

数据分析平台,bi数据可视化工具

可多人协同编辑仪表板,复用他人报表,一键分享发布

数据分析平台,bi数据可视化工具

每个人都能使用FineBI分析数据,提升业务

销售人员
财务人员
人事专员
运营人员
库存管理人员
经营管理人员

销售人员

销售部门人员可通过IT人员制作的业务包轻松完成销售主题的探索分析,轻松掌握企业销售目标、销售活动等数据。在管理和实现企业销售目标的过程中做到数据在手,心中不慌。

易用的自助式BI轻松实现业务分析

随时根据异常情况进行战略调整

数据分析平台,bi数据可视化工具

财务人员

财务分析往往是企业运营中重要的一环,当财务人员通过固定报表发现净利润下降,可立刻拉出各个业务、机构、产品等结构进行分析。实现智能化的财务运营。

丰富的函数应用,支撑各类财务数据分析场景

打通不同条线数据源,实现数据共享

数据分析平台,bi数据可视化工具

人事专员

人事专员通过对人力资源数据进行分析,有助于企业定时开展人才盘点,系统化对组织结构和人才管理进行建设,为人员的选、聘、育、留提供充足的决策依据。

告别重复的人事数据分析过程,提高效率

数据权限的灵活分配确保了人事数据隐私

数据分析平台,bi数据可视化工具

运营人员

运营人员可以通过可视化化大屏的形式直观展示公司业务的关键指标,有助于从全局层面加深对业务的理解与思考,做到让数据驱动运营。

高效灵活的分析路径减轻了业务人员的负担

协作共享功能避免了内部业务信息不对称

数据分析平台,bi数据可视化工具

库存管理人员

库存管理是影响企业盈利能力的重要因素之一,管理不当可能导致大量的库存积压。因此,库存管理人员需要对库存体系做到全盘熟稔于心。

为决策提供数据支持,还原库存体系原貌

对重点指标设置预警,及时发现并解决问题

数据分析平台,bi数据可视化工具

经营管理人员

经营管理人员通过搭建数据分析驾驶舱,打通生产、销售、售后等业务域之间数据壁垒,有利于实现对企业的整体把控与决策分析,以及有助于制定企业后续的战略规划。

融合多种数据源,快速构建数据中心

高级计算能力让经营者也能轻松驾驭BI

数据分析平台,bi数据可视化工具

商品分析痛点剖析

01

打造一站式数据分析平台

一站式数据处理与分析平台帮助企业汇通各个业务系统,从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现,帮助企业真正从数据中提取价值,提高企业的经营能力。

02

定义IT与业务最佳配合模式

FineBI以其低门槛的特性,赋予业务部门不同级别的能力:入门级,帮助用户快速获取数据和完成图表可视化;中级,帮助用户完成数据处理与多维分析;高级,帮助用户完成高阶计算与复杂分析。

03

深入洞察业务,快速解决

依托BI分析平台,开展基于业务问题的探索式分析,锁定关键影响因素,快速响应,解决业务危机或抓住市场机遇,从而促进业务目标高效率达成。

04

打造一站式数据分析平台

一站式数据处理与分析平台帮助企业汇通各个业务系统,从源头打通和整合各种数据资源,实现从数据提取、集成到数据清洗、加工、前端可视化分析与展现,帮助企业真正从数据中提取价值,提高企业的经营能力。

电话咨询
电话咨询
电话热线: 400-811-8890转1
商务咨询: 点击申请专人服务
技术咨询
技术咨询
在线技术咨询: 立即沟通
紧急服务热线: 400-811-8890转2
微信咨询
微信咨询
扫码添加专属售前顾问免费获取更多行业资料
投诉入口
投诉入口
总裁办24H投诉: 173-127-81526
商务咨询